Output e592c8dae8cde0cf538a8019bce7a422ba5e317e2c0897fec60c2cf1ebf5a550:1

value
625190
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99ddaca2e84b41d00457c56d35c455adea622426 OP_EQUAL
address
3Fias6fKEEUnSMBjuvAcnXD4NzgXxZ8DCf
transaction
e592c8dae8cde0cf538a8019bce7a422ba5e317e2c0897fec60c2cf1ebf5a550
confirmations
323748
spent
true